Basic Information
| Product Name | 4-Hexen-3-One, 2-Hydroxy-4-Methyl- (9Ci) |
| CAS No. | 309972-42-7 |
| Molecular Formula | C7H12O2 |
| Molecular Weight | 128.17 g/mol |
| Synonyms | 2-Hydroxy-4-methyl-4-hexen-3-one; 4-Methyl-2-hydroxy-4-hexen-3-one; 4-Hexen-3-one, 2-hydroxy-4-methyl-; 2-Hydroxy-4-methylhex-4-en-3-one |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at controlled room temperature (15-25°C). This compound is easily oxidized; for long-term storage, consider under an inert atmosphere such as nitrogen or argon.
